What is a Crypto Games Casino?
A crypto games casino is an online gaming platform that supports the deposit, withdrawal, and wagering of c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in (BTC), Ethereum (ETH), Litecoin (LTC), and Tether (GBPT). Unlike traditional online gambling establishments that work mostly through fiat currencies (GBP, EUR, GBP), crypto gambling establishments utilize the cryptographic security of the blockchain to assist in transactions.
A lot of these platforms also integrate "Provably Fair" technology-- a cryptographic technique that allows gamers to independently confirm the randomness and fairness of each video game result. This moves the paradigm from "relying on the casino" to "validating the mathematics," supplying a level of transparency formerly unseen in the betting market.

What is "Provably Fair" innovation?
It is a system that uses cryptographic hashing to create random outcomes. Players can take the "seed" numbers provided by the video game, run them through an open-source verification tool, and validate the casino did not control the outcome.
